The Lens of Truth allows Link to see invisible objects and hidden things. It shows things like ghosts or hidden ladders at the expense of magic power and should therefore not to be used a lot or non-stop.
Ocarina of Time
The Lens of Truth is obtained in the Bottom of the Well where Link first defeats the Dead Hand to obtain it. It can be used in the Treasure Chest Game in Castle Town in order to complete the game to be awarded a Piece of Heart. When Link hears a gossip from a Gossip Stone besides the Temple of Time, it says that it is illegal to use any lens in the Treasure Chest Game.
Majora's Mask
In Majora's Mask, the Lens of Truth is found in the "floating" cave east of the Goron Shrine in the Goron Village. Link is helped by Kaepora Gaebora who shows him the way by dropping its feathers on the invisible ice-platforms. It leads to a cave where it is to be found. When Link set out of the cave, he can find Darmani by using the Lens of Truth. He becomes surprised that Link can see him, and will then want Link to follow him to his resting place.
